Lisa is doing her homework in her room. However, homework is just one of the things she’s doing while her eyes are fixed on the computer screen. As well as studying for her biology exam, Lisa is also listening to music, chatting with her best friend online, downloading songs, and occasionally (偶尔) texting people on her mobile phone. “My parents keep telling me not to multi-task while studying, but they don’t understand that it helps me concentrate (集中注意力)” she says. It’s not unusual for human beings to do several things at the same time, but in our fast-paced technological society the situation has come to a head. Young people today spend nearly 6.5 hours a day using various types of media and doing different things at the same time. This is the reason why they are called the “multi-tasking generation” or “Generation M”. But how do their brains deal with multi-tasking? Automatic (无意识的) actions like walking and chatting on the phone can be done at the same time. But when it comes to learn new information, multi-tasking has a bad influence according to the researches. Dividing your attention among many activities makes the knowledge you gain harder to use later on. We are not saying you shouldn’t multi-task, just don’t do it while you are trying to learn something new. According to experts, it’ s also essential (必需的) to take time away from electronic media. “At the sound of the bell, all my students reach into their bags and take out their mobile phones to text messages to their friends. It is as if they’re afraid of silence.” says Casey Roberts, a secondary school teacher. “Their mobile phones, laptops and game consoles (控制台) have become extensions (延伸) of themselves. I really think that Generation M should take time to relax. There’s life beyond the screen and the pleasure of face to face communication cannot be replaced.” says Casey Roberts. 27. There’s life beyond the screen and the pleasure of face to face communication cannot be replaced.”可知Casey Roberts认为尽管技术正在发展,但进行 面对面的交流是至关重要的。故选D。 Have you ever made plans with someone, only to completely forget when and where and with whom you are supposed to meet? Moments like this may lead you to believe that you have a “bad” memory, or are already showing signs of aging and memory loss. However, the human brain is a mysterious machine, and our powers of memory are some of the most enigmatic elements (神秘的元素) within it. Before we can understand what makes a memory “good” or “bad”, we should understand how memories are formed in the first place. The process of memory formation is broken down into three steps: encoding (编码), storage and retrieval (检索). Encoding occurs (发生) when we take in sensory input and change it into a form that the brain can handle (处 理). These three types of encoding are visual, acoustic and semantic. For example, if you see the name on a waitress’card, you store that information visually (as a picture). If you then repeat the name aloud when you speak to the waitress, you may encode the information acousticall. If she shares the same name as a teacher, friend or aunt, 微信:cs5311742016 主营各地名校期中期末真题卷及小初高全套教材教案讲义知识点总结微信:cs5311742016 主营各地名校期中期末真题卷及小初高全套教材教案讲义知识点总结 you may store the information semantically (linked to a meaning).These encoded pieces of information are then moved to your short-term memory (STM), where they can last for 0—30 seconds, unless they are shifted (转换) into long-term memory. If the information is thought “important” or “meaningful”, then it will be shifted you’re your long-term memory. The more you interact (互动) with or consider the information in the short term memory, the better chance it will have of entering the long term memory. Storage like this Can protect a memory for many years. When you want to retrieve a special memory, you have to reach out to the unconscious (潜意识的) level of memory storage. If you don’t have a physical disease, the failure to remember something can be a result of the faulty encoding of data (数据). The information simply fails to make it to the long term memory. There are many complex and interconnected facets (方面) of memory, so simply throwing up your hands and saying, “I have a bad memory” is doing yourself a disservice. Understanding what you can do differently to increase your memory is the first step towards improvement. Consciously knowing the world, rather than simply passing through it, can help your brain move information from sensory memory into short—term memory, and into the long term memory held deep and durably (持久地) in your mind. 30. The process of memory formation is broken down into three steps: encoding (编码), storage and retrieval (检索).”以及倒数第二段“Understanding what you can do differently to increase your memory is the first step towards improvement.”可知,本文主要介绍了记忆的形成过程,从而帮助人们提 高记忆力,因此作者的目的是为了帮助人们提高记忆力。故选A。 第二部分本部分。根据题目要求, 完成相应任务。 四、阅读表达。(10分) 阅读短文, 根据短文内容回答问题。 The Noble Prizes are awarded (授予) to the scientists who make outstanding contributions (贡献) in the fields 微信:cs5311742016 主营各地名校期中期末真题卷及小初高全套教材教案讲义知识点总结微信:cs5311742016 主营各地名校期中期末真题卷及小初高全套教材教案讲义知识点总结 of chemistry, physics, literature, peace, and physiology (生理学) or medicine. Tu Youyou got the Nobel Prize in physiology or medicine in 2015. “I learned about it from the TV news. A little unexpected, but also not quite surprised. This is not my personal achievement, but an award to all the Chinese scientists in our group. We worked on this together for decades (数十年), so the prize shouldn’t be a surprise.” Tu said. Tu discovered Artemisinin, a drug that has significantly reduced the death rate of malaria (疟疾) patients, and saved millions of lives across the globe, especially in the developing world. The discoveries that help fight parasitic (寄生的) diseases are important because those diseases affect the world’s poorest populations and represent a huge barrier (障碍) to improving human health. Tu was born in 1930 in Ningbo, China, has been a pharmacologist (药理学家) at the China Academy off traditional Chinese Medicine since 1965, now known as the China Academy of Chinese Medical Sciences. In the 1960s, the main treatments for malaria were chloroquine and quinine (氯喹和奎宁), but they were proving increasingly ineffective. In 1969, Tu started to chair a government project aimed at eradicating (根除) malaria completely. She and her workmates experimented with 380 extracts (提取物) in 2, 000 candidate recipes (候选配 方) before they finally succeeded in getting the pure matter Qinghaosu, later known as Artemisinin. Juleen R.Zierath, chairman of the Nobel Committee (委员会) for Physiology or Medicine said that Tu’s inspiration (灵感) from traditional Chinese medicine was important. Tu’s winning the prize signifies China’s progress in scientific and technological field, marks a great contribution of traditional Chinese medicine to the cause of human health, and shows China’s growing strengths and rising international standing. It’s an honor for Tu and the world’s recognition of traditional Chinese medicine. Now we have Tu winning the Nobel Prize in physiology or medicine. We should be more confident that Chinese scientists will make more high- level breakthroughs (突破) in the future. 34.
